Two particles P and Q are located at distance rp and rQ respectively from the centre of rotating disc such that rp > rQ. The disc is rotating with constant angular acceleration. We can say

a

both P and Q have the same acceleration

b

both P and Q do not have any acceleration

c

P has greater acceleration than Q

d

Q has greater acceleration than P

answer is C.

Detailed Solution

Resultant acceleration,a = ar2+at2 = (ω2r)2+(rα)2⇒  a = r(ω2)2+α2As ω and α will be same for both the particles P and Q, hence aP>aQ(rp>rQ)
